Sulphur containing food is stored in

A. AR cans

B. SR cans

C. Both A and B

D. None of the above

Answer: Option B

Solution (By Examveda Team)

Sulphur-containing food is stored in SR cans.
SR cans are sulphur resistant cans. The sulfur-resistant lacquer is also of golden colour and the cans coated with it are called C-enamel cans or SR cans.
Sulphur-containing foods are peas, beans, cauliflower, cabbage, Brussels sprouts, potatoes, swedes and turnips, meat and meat products, poultry products, fish and mushrooms.
